Плагин Test IT Management для IntelliJ IDEA
Плагин Test IT Management — это утилита для интеграции ручных тестов (рабочих элементов Test IT) в код среды разработки IntelliJ IDEA. Поддерживаемый язык программирования — Java.
Пользователям Test IT Enterprise: требуется версия 5.0 или более поздняя
Плагин Test IT Management 1.0.9 совместим с версией Test IT 5.0 и выше. Актуальная версия Test IT Enterprise доступна на официальном сайте.
Плагин Test IT Management позволяет:
- Создавать шаблоны и сценарии автотестов на основе ручных тестов из Test IT
- Хранить тестовую документацию в интегрированной среде разработки (integrated development environment — IDE)
- Просматривать ручные тесты с привязанными автотестами и работать с кодом автотестов
Установка
- Скачайте плагин на странице GitHub Test IT.
- Установите плагин. Подробности смотрите в документации IntelliJ IDEA.
После установки значок плагина появится в правом навигационном меню IntelliJ IDEA.
Настройка
- В директории
File > Settings > Tools > Test IT
настройте соединение между Test IT и IntelliJ IDEA. Заполните поля:- URL — URL вашей системы Test IT
- Project ID — ID проекта Test IT
- Private token — приватный API-токен Test IT
- Проверьте соединение, для этого нажмите Verify Setup.
При успешной установке соединения отобразится текст: label = "Success! Setup is valid." - Примените настройки, для этого нажмите Apply.
Работа c проектом
- Откройте дерево проектов, перейдя в директорию
View > Tool Windows > Test IT
. - При необходимости синхронизируйте ваш проект Test IT, для этого нажмите значок синхронизации (Sync) на панели инструментов.
Создание шаблонов автотестов
Шаблон автотеста — это сниппет кода ручного теста, отображенный в IntelliJ IDEA. Шаблоны используются для последующего написания автотестов. Чтобы получить сниппет кода:
- В дереве проектов скопируйте тест, для этого нажмите правую кнопку мыши, затем Copy.
Полученный шаблон можно использовать для создания автотестов (затем автотесты можно, например, развернуть на сервере, запустить локально или с помощью системы CI/CD).
Пример код сниппета:
Просмотр связанных автотестов
В дереве проекта тест-кейсы со связанными автотестами подсвечиваются синим. Чтобы открыть код автотеста, привязанного к ручному тесту в Test IT,
- Дважды нажмите на ручной тест в дереве проектов. Привязанный автотест отобразится в редакторе.
Дополнительные ресурсы
Чтобы узнать больше о возможностях интеграции Test IT, прочтите наши статьи: